Why Thermostat Upgrades Matter for Sharps Chapel Homes
Energy Efficiency in the Tennessee Climate
Sharps Chapel’s location within the humid subtropical zone means HVAC systems frequently shift between cooling and heating. A contemporary thermostat:
- Adapts schedules to rising daytime temperatures and cooler nighttime lows.
- Minimizes system run times without sacrificing comfort, trimming electricity and propane usage.
- Uses built-in analytics to detect inefficiencies, alerting homeowners when filters need replacement or when unusual cycling suggests an underlying mechanical issue.
Over the course of a year, even modest efficiency gains on a heat pump or furnace translate into sizable savings, particularly during the high-load months of July, August, January, and February.
Improved Comfort Year-Round
An outdated thermostat often leads to uneven temperatures across rooms or noticeable overshooting before the system shuts off. Modern units installed by HEP use precise sensors and advanced algorithms to:
- Maintain temperature within one degree of the programmed setting.
- Reduce humidity spikes during muggy lake-effect afternoons.
- Deliver gentle ramp-up heating on cold mornings, avoiding those jolting blasts of hot air that can dry out indoor air and aggravate sinuses.
Integration with Modern HVAC Systems
HVAC technology has progressed tremendously in the last decade, introducing variable-speed blowers, two-stage compressors, and zoned duct systems. A legacy thermostat cannot fully leverage these capabilities. By upgrading you unlock features such as:
- Dynamic fan staging that adjusts airflow to the exact load.
- Communication protocols that align thermostat commands with inverter-driven heat pump logic boards.
- Zoning modules that allow distinct temperatures in living areas, bedrooms, and finished basements.

Professional Installation
Proper installation demands careful attention to wiring conventions, labeling, and mounting. HEP technicians:
- Power down HVAC equipment at the breaker.
- Photograph existing wire connections for reference.
- Remove and label each conductor—Y1, G, R, C, W1, O/B, Aux/E—as applicable.
- Install the new sub-base, verifying level and alignment.
- Terminate wires using corrosion-resistant spring connectors.
- Activate the system and run manufacturer-specific commissioning procedures.
Calibration and Testing
Once power is restored, the thermostat is calibrated against an NIST-traceable digital thermometer. HEP then tests:
- Heat call and shut-down sequence.
- Cooling call and compressor ramp-up.
- Fan-only operation.
- Emergency heat (for heat pump homes).

Types of Thermostats Offered by HEP
Programmable Thermostats
These units allow daily or weekly schedules that automatically adjust temperature. Important perks include:
- Basic models requiring no Wi-Fi or app sign-in, perfect for privacy-conscious residents.
- Simple interface with large backlit displays, ideal for seniors or rental properties.
Smart Wi-Fi Thermostats
By connecting to the home network, smart thermostats deliver:
- App-based control from anywhere—handy for lake house owners who commute to Knoxville during the workweek.
- Real-time weather integration to pre-emptively fine-tune settings before a storm front or heatwave hits.
- Over-the-air firmware updates that add functionality without a hardware swap.
Zoning-Compatible Thermostats
Multi-zone systems often require a central control panel plus zone dampers. HEP installs thermostats that:
- Communicate via dedicated bus wiring to coordinate damper positions.
- Monitor individual zone temperatures, preventing short cycling caused by small zone demands.
Adaptive Learning Thermostats
Using machine learning, these devices study homeowner habits over one to two weeks, after which they:
- Generate automatic schedules.
- Optimize setback temperatures to capitalize on the home’s thermal mass.
- Provide granular energy reports that highlight unusual consumption patterns.

Technical Considerations During Upgrades
Compatibility with Existing HVAC Equipment
Before recommending a thermostat, HEP verifies:
- Voltage—standard 24-volt control circuits or millivolt systems for some gas fireplaces.
- Heat pump orientation—O/B reversing valve energize on cool or heat.
- Auxiliary heat staging limits to prevent unexpected heater strip activation.
Wiring Requirements and C-Wire Solutions
Many older homes lack a dedicated common wire, which smart thermostats need for power. HEP technicians can:
- Pull new 18/5 or 18/8 thermostat cable through existing chases.
- Install a C-wire adapter module if conduit limitations prevent new cable runs.
- Mount a 24-volt plug-in transformer discreetly near the air handler when appropriate.
Software Updates and Cybersecurity
Because Wi-Fi thermostats interface with cloud services, HEP:
- Ensures firmware is up to date upon installation.
- Guides users to create strong passwords.
- Reviews best practices such as separating smart devices on a guest network.
Common Signs It's Time to Upgrade
- Frequent overshoot where rooms feel 3-5°F warmer or cooler than the setpoint.
- Single-day programming only—no weekend or vacation modes.
- No smartphone access, forcing manual changes when away.
- Inability to handle two-stage cooling or heating, leading to inefficient operation.
- Cracked housings, faint displays, or buttons that require heavy pressing.

Battery Replacement and Power Backup
Non-C-wire programmable thermostats typically use AA or CR2032 batteries. HEP labels the inside of the thermostat cover with the recommended replacement month and year to prevent power loss.
How Thermostat Upgrades Complement Other HVAC Improvements
Air Sealing and Insulation
A thermostat can only react to temperature fluctuations. By improving envelope tightness, the device operates under more stable conditions, further reducing runtimes.
Ductwork Optimization
Poorly sealed or imbalanced ducts might force a thermostat to keep calling for conditioning because target temperatures never reach the sensors. HEP offers duct sealing services that amplify the benefits of a new thermostat.
High-Efficiency Heat Pumps and Furnaces
Pairing a variable-speed heat pump with a communicating thermostat unlocks compressor modulation, meaning the system operates at 30-40% capacity when the load is light, drastically cutting energy use and noise.
